PM Modi Highlights Role of Historic Trade Routes at India–Jordan Business Forum

PM Modi Says India Emerging as Natural Global Hub for AI

Amman, Dec 16 (IANS): Prime Minister Narendra Modi addressed the India-Jordan Business Forum in Amman on December 16, emphasizing the potential for India and Jordan to leverage geographical advantages for long-term economic growth.

He highlighted Jordan’s strategic position under King Abdullah II’s leadership as a bridge connecting various regions, facilitating enhanced trade and cooperation.

PM Modi noted that India ranks as the third-largest trading partner of Jordan and stressed the importance of building lasting relationships beyond mere trade figures.

He reminisced about historical trade routes from Gujarat to Europe via Petra, advocating for the revival of these connections to foster future prosperity. Furthermore, he discussed collaborative opportunities in areas such as renewable energy, digital innovation, and cultural cooperation, signifying a deepening partnership between New Delhi and Amman.
